The successful CNC Machinist will join a team responsible for the programming setting and operating of a wide variety of special purpose and conventional CNC and Semi NC machine too! ls which are used in the production of metallic components to client specification Upon joining the team the successful candidate will enjoy a number of benefits including private health care pension scheme holidays 39 buy and sell 39 package and much more This role is shift work on a twoweek pattern including day back and night shifts Overtime opportunities are also available Key ResponsibilitiesAccountabilities Competent in the setting and operation of the majority of conventional andor CNC lathesCNC mills Capable of programming components on machine controls Fanuc Mazatrol Philips Hiedenhain Experience of working in a workshop environment The ability to recognise solve and implement required changes for machining related problems Proven ability to manufacture a variety of parts using a number of machine tools and programming languages Must have the ability to read and interpret engineering blueprints sketches drawings manuals specifications to determine dimensions and to! lerances of the finished work piece sequence of operations too! ling programming and setup requirements Be able and willing to coach and train others within a manufacturing environment The ability to work in a team and to use own initiative Skilled in the use of MS Office including email Organisational and communication skills The ability to operate and handle materials and tools in a safe manner adhering to safety procedures at all times and providing guidance to others Must adhere to housekeeping requirements promote safety procedures and risk assessments and maintain a safe and clean working environment throughout the facility Essential QualificationsRequirements School certifications Highers GCSEs or equivalent HNCHND in Mechanical Engineering is advantageous but not essential Proven background within a similar working environment to that listed above Forces Recruitment Services FRS is operating as an employment agency as defined under the Employment Agencies Act 1973 Please be aware that we must be able to confirm your identity and! that you have permission to work in the UK You may also be required to produce original qualifications if these are required for the role by the hirer the law or a professional body By applying for this role you agree to the above
